I have always been aware of the voices inside my head. More sonow that I know what to listen for, but they’ve always been inmy awareness.You know the ones I mean. Firstly there’s the ‘chatterbox’. It’sthe one that says thing like, ‘Don’t be ridiculous, how will youmanage a project?’ or ‘Who wants to get up early to go andmeditate on a Sunday? Stay in bed a little longer, you deserveit’ or ‘I wouldn’t even try test-driving that huge car. You’llnever be able to handle it!’It’s the voice that constantly nags at the back of your mind.Then there’s the voice that tells you to do something and keepsat you ‘til you do. You know the voice that says ‘C’mon, youlove to act, go and try out for that community play’, or‘There’s someone following you, go into a store’ or ‘Get up anddo your meditation because the benefits you’ll gain far outweighlounging around in bed when you’ve had your 8 hours of sleep’.The difference between these two voices is profound.The first one is the culmination of years of negativeprogramming. It is the voice of the sub conscious trying toprotect its picture of how your life should be. The second voice is the voice of intuition. It is also known asthe sixth sense and is one of our amazing senses, as well as ourpathway to connect with the Universe. It has been said that ifPrayer is our way of speaking to God, then Intuition is His wayof speaking to us.Just let that sink in for a moment.So, that means that every time we have had that funny feelingwhere the hairs on the back of our necks stand on end, or we geta flash that leads us in a certain direction, God is talking tous? I believe, that it most certainly is.A friend I worked with told me an astounding story.She was sitting at work one day when she got a blinding ‘flash’in her head. In those couple of seconds she saw a truck smashinto the drivers side of her husband’s car and crush him todeath. She said she was so ‘charged’ that she screamed to him tomove over to the passenger side. When the phone rang later andthe police told her that her husband had been in an accident butwas miraculously unhurt, she rushed over to the hospital. Whenshe got there he told her about what had happened. He had beenwaiting for the lights to change and all of a sudden her facehad appeared in front of him, screaming to him to move to thepassenger side of the car. He said the look on her face was socompelling that he shifted immediately. As he did, the truckploughed into the seat that he’d just left. The Police said hewould have died instantly.That is the power of tuning in, acknowledging and recognizingyour Intuitive capabilities. When God sends you the things youneed, to get your life going in the direction you want to go,he’ll whisper them softly in your ear. They’ll stay with you andkeep on whispering until you act on them. You just need to learnto listen.Open your heart to your Intuition and listen for its quietprompts. When you ‘feel’ that you want to make beautiful potteryall day long and not be a corporate banker, have the courage todo what your heart is telling you that you love to do and knowthat everything will always be all right, because God is withyou. Discover your Inspiration by listening to your Intuition.
